# Host Live Polls and Q&A from PowerPoint with Askplane

> Open the Askplane task pane in PowerPoint, connect your event, and run polls and Q&A from the pane without switching windows. Step-by-step hosting guide.

Once the Askplane add-in is installed, the task pane gives you full host control inside PowerPoint: start the session, open and close polls, manage the Q\&A queue, and end the session without alt-tabbing. Attendees see results live on the current slide while you work from the pane.

## Before you start

* You have an Askplane account and at least one event created at [askplane.com/admin](https://www.askplane.com/admin)
* The add-in is installed in PowerPoint: see [Install](/addin/install) if you haven't done this yet
* Your presentation is open in PowerPoint

## Running polls during your presentation

<Steps>
  <Step title="Start the session">
    Click **Start Session** in the task pane. A five-character code appears on the current slide. Share it with the room verbally: attendees go to askplane.com, enter the code, and add their name and work email. Takes about ten seconds. No app needed.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Navigate to a poll slide">
    Advance your presentation to the slide where you want the poll to appear. The task pane shows your event's poll list.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Open the poll">
    Click the poll name in the task pane. The question and answer options appear on the current slide. Attendees on their phones or laptops see the poll and can vote.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Watch live results">
    Vote counts update in real time on the slide as attendees respond. The task pane also shows a live count.
  </Step>

  <Step title="Close the poll">
    When you're ready to discuss the result, click **Close Poll**. Results stay visible on the slide for as long as you stay on that slide. Then advance your deck and open the next poll when ready.
  </Step>
</Steps>

## Managing Q\&A from the task pane

If Q\&A is enabled on your event, submitted questions appear in the Q\&A tab of the task pane as attendees type them.

* **Approve**: the question appears on the slide, visible to the room
* **Pin**: the question surfaces to the top of the Q\&A display and stays prominent on the slide
* **Hide**: the question is removed from the slide view; it remains in your queue and in the CSV export with a "hidden" status label, so you have a complete record of everything submitted

## Ending the session

When you're done with all your polls and Q\&A, click **End Session** in the task pane. Attendees see a session-ended screen on their devices. Session data (attendee list, votes, and Q\&A) is immediately available for export in [askplane.com/admin](https://www.askplane.com/admin).

<Tip>
  Use PowerPoint's Presenter View while hosting. The task pane is visible only on your presenter screen, not on the projected display: the audience sees only your slides and the poll results, not your host controls.
</Tip>
